Key Responsibilities of a Las Vegas Chimney Sweep

1. Routine Maintenance and Cleaning

One of the primary responsibilities of a chimney sweep is to perform regular maintenance and cleaning. This includes removing soot, creosote, and debris from the chimney to prevent blockages and reduce the risk of chimney fires. For residents in Las Vegas, where high temperatures and occasional dust storms can impact chimney performance, regular cleaning is essential to ensure safe and efficient operation.

2. Inspection and Diagnosis

Expert chimney sweeps conduct thorough inspections to assess the condition of the chimney and fireplace. This involves checking for signs of damage, deterioration, or potential hazards. In Las Vegas, chimney inspections are particularly important due to the dry climate, which can lead to issues such as cracking and erosion. Identifying problems early helps prevent costly repairs and ensures the safety of the home.

3. Repair and Restoration Services

In addition to maintenance and inspection, expert chimney sweeps often provide repair and restoration services. This can range from fixing minor issues like cracks and leaks to more extensive repairs such as rebuilding damaged flue liners or chimney caps. For a Las Vegas chimney sweep, having the skills to handle various types of repairs and restorations is crucial for addressing the diverse needs of clients.

Challenges Faced by Las Vegas Chimney Sweeps

1. Climate-Specific Issues

The Las Vegas climate presents unique challenges for chimney sweeps. The combination of high temperatures and low humidity can cause chimney materials to degrade more quickly. Additionally, dust and debris from the desert environment can accumulate in chimneys, requiring more frequent cleanings. An expert chimney sweep must be adept at addressing these climate-specific issues to maintain optimal performance and safety.

2. Dealing with Diverse Chimney Designs

Las Vegas homes feature a variety of chimney designs and construction styles, from traditional masonry to modern prefab systems. Each type of chimney requires a different approach to cleaning, maintenance, and repair. An expert chimney sweep must be knowledgeable about the various designs and how to work with each effectively.
